The new Limited Edition HP Photosmart C4599 All-in-One Printer allows consumers to wirelessly print, scan and copy from one compact solution to deliver great everyday photos without a PC – users can simply insert a memory card, preview photos on a 1.5-inch color display and print. With convenient memory card slots, fast printing speeds and HP Photosmart Essential software, this compact all-in-one is perfect for users’ versatile printing needs. Its sleek piano-key black finish will match perfectly with your HP notebook and is available for $149.

Technical Specs:

Print Specifications

Print speeds of up to 30 pages per minute (ppm) in black and up to 23 ppm color(5)

Expand your color range with optional six-ink color(2)
Scan Specifications
1200 x 2400 ppi resolution scanning
48-bit color

Copy Specifications

Up to 30 copies per minute (cpm) in black and up to 23 cpm in color(5)
Dimensions/Weight
17.09 inches (w) x 11.42 inches (d) x 6.38 inches (h)
11.16 pounds

Support/Connectivity
USB Hi-speed 2.0

Windows Vista® or XP®; Mac OS X v10.4 or v10.5
